Legal Status of Medical Marijuana in Different Countries

The legal status of medical marijuana varies across the globe:

  • United States: Legal for medical use in 38 states, with varying regulations on cultivation, distribution, and possession.
  • Canada: Fully legalized for both medical and recreational use.
  • United Kingdom: Medical use permitted under strict prescription guidelines.
  • Australia: Legal for medical purposes, regulated at the federal and state levels.
  • Germany: Available by prescription for certain medical conditions.
  • Netherlands: Medical marijuana is legal, though recreational use is decriminalized.
  • India: Limited legal use of cannabis-based medicines under Ayurvedic and traditional medicine practices.
  • China: Strictly illegal, though hemp-derived CBD is allowed in some forms.
  • Brazil: Legal for medical use under prescription with specific government approval.
  • Mexico: Medical use legalized, but regulations are still evolving.
  • Thailand: Legal for medical use and recently decriminalized cannabis.
  • South Africa: Legal for private use but with restrictions on medical applications.
